High-Performance Layer-1 Blockchains for DEXs

The rise of high-performance Layer-1 blockchains marks a significant advancement in the DEX landscape. These purpose-built blockchains address scalability and speed limitations, enabling DEXs to deliver a trading experience comparable to CEXs while maintaining decentralization.

  • Hyperliquid: Hyperliquid is a Layer-1 blockchain DEX that employs a fully on-chain order book instead of automated market makers (AMMs). This design supports advanced trading features such as perpetual futures with up to 50x leverage, deep liquidity, and CEX-like speed, all while preserving decentralization.

  • Defx: Defx prioritizes privacy-first trading by leveraging zero-knowledge proofs to encrypt sensitive trading data. This ensures on-chain verifiability while safeguarding user privacy, addressing a critical gap in the DEX market.

VC Funding Trends in the Crypto and DeFi Space

Venture capital funding continues to be a driving force behind the growth and innovation of DEXs and the broader DeFi ecosystem. Recent trends reveal a growing interest in projects that tackle market challenges and introduce groundbreaking solutions.

  • Innovative Fundraising Models: Platforms like Infinex and Donut are pioneering unique fundraising approaches. Infinex raised $67 million through a Patron NFT sale, attracting prominent VCs and crypto enthusiasts. Donut, a crypto browser integrating wallets, networks, and DEXs, secured $7 million in pre-seed funding to simplify crypto interactions.

  • Privacy and Security: Defx’s $2.5 million funding round, led by Pantera Capital and CMT Digital, highlights the increasing demand for privacy-focused trading solutions.

  • Future Growth: Analysts predict a surge in VC funding for crypto projects in 2025, driven by declining interest rates and enhanced regulatory clarity.

Challenges of Decentralization and Governance in DEXs

While DEXs aim to provide a decentralized trading experience, achieving true decentralization remains a complex challenge. Governance models and validator networks often spark debates within the community.

  • Hyperliquid’s Decentralization Concerns: Despite its innovative features, Hyperliquid has faced criticism for its limited validator count and the absence of a fully implemented governance model. These issues raise questions about the platform’s long-term sustainability and decentralization.

  • Balancing Efficiency and Decentralization: Platforms like Infinex are striving to balance user experience with decentralization, a challenge that continues to shape the evolution of DEXs.

Privacy-Focused Trading Solutions Using Zero-Knowledge Proofs

Privacy is becoming a critical focus for DEXs as traders seek solutions that protect sensitive data without compromising transparency.

  • Defx’s Approach: By utilizing zero-knowledge proofs, Defx ensures that trading data remains encrypted while maintaining on-chain verifiability. This innovation addresses a unique market gap where transparency often comes at the expense of privacy.

  • Adoption Challenges: Despite its potential, privacy-focused DEXs face hurdles in scalability and user adoption as the ecosystem adapts to these advanced technologies.

Real-World Asset (RWA) Tokenization and Its Impact on DeFi

The tokenization of real-world assets (RWAs) is emerging as a transformative trend, bridging traditional finance and DeFi. By integrating compliant issuance and DeFi trading tools, platforms are attracting both institutional and retail investors.

  • Institutional Interest: Platforms like BNB Chain are spearheading RWA tokenization, offering tools for compliant trading and issuance. This trend is expected to drive significant growth in the DeFi sector.

  • Broader Implications: The integration of RWAs into DeFi could unlock new liquidity and investment opportunities, further solidifying the role of DEXs in the global financial ecosystem.
